How We Work
1
Emergency Call
Your urgent call to Columbia SC Damage Pros initiates immediate action. We gather critical information about your water damage, dispatching a certified technician quickly. We're on our way.
2
On-Site Assessment
Upon arrival, our technician uses advanced moisture detectors and thermal imaging to precisely map water intrusion. This detailed assessment informs our custom drying plan, preventing further damage and preparing for extraction.
3
Water Extraction & Drying
High-powered pumps and industrial-grade dehumidifiers remove all standing water and moisture. We continuously monitor humidity levels, ensuring thorough drying and setting the stage for final repairs.
4
Restoration & Repair
Once fully dry, our team meticulously cleans, sanitizes, and restores your property to its pre-damage condition. This final phase includes any necessary repairs, delivering a completely restored space.

High-Velocity Air Mover Drying Cost in Wagener, SC

The cost of high-velocity air mover drying in Wagener, SC can vary based on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ions. These estimates are not guarantees, but a rough guide to help you plan. Contact us now for a free estimate and get your property back to normal.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
High-Velocity Air Mover Drying Service $500 - $2,500 Severity and size of affected area, local conditions
Equipment Rental and Maintenance $100 - $500 Length of rental period, equipment model and quality
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$100 - $500 Size of affected area, number of detectors used
Water Extraction and Debris Removal $500 - $2,000 Severity and size of affected area, difficulty of access
Final Inspection and Drying Completion $100 - $500 Size of affected area, level of drying required
Project Management and Communication $100 - $500 Number of personnel involved, level of communication required

Common Questions About High-Velocity Air Mover Drying

Q: How long will the drying process take?

A: The drying process can take anywhere from 3 to 10 days, depending on the severity and size of the affected area. Our team will regularly monitor the progress and make adjustments as needed to ensure best drying results. We'll get your property back to normal quickly and safely.
